Our Mission
To care for anyone experiencing the impact of serious illness or grieving the death of a loved one.
Who We Are
Since 1974 Hospice of Santa Barbara, Inc. has been providing compassionate care and support to those impacted with serious illness and the bereaved in our community. We are the second oldest hospice program in the United States, and we continue to build today on our distinguished history.
